Paktika women’s affairs director fined

 
SHARANA (Pajhwok): The women’s affairs director has been fined 35,000 afghanis by Independent Electoral Complaints Commission (IECC) officials for using a fake card to monitor the April 5 elections in southeastern Paktika province, an official said on Saturday.
Bibi Hawa, the provincial Women’s Affairs Department head, had served as an election observer during last Saturday’s presidential and provincial council polls by using a fake observer card, IECC head in Paktika, Abdul Majid Malang, told Pajhwok Afghan News.
He added Hawa had also misbehaved with a polling centre staff in Sharana, the provincial capital.
Fifteen of the 40 complaints lodged in Paktika had supporting documents, he said, adding most of the objections were about stuffing ballot boxes.
